If not, see . */ #include #include #define EXPORT(FUNC) m2cor ## _KeyBoardLEDs_ ## FUNC #define M2EXPORT(FUNC) m2cor ## _M2_KeyBoardLEDs_ ## FUNC #define M2LIBNAME "m2cor" #if defined(linux) #include #include #include #include #include #include #include static int fd; static bool initialized = false; void initialize_module (void) { if (! initialized) { initialized = true; fd = open ("/dev/tty", O_RDONLY); if (fd == -1) { perror ("unable to open /dev/tty"); exit (1); } } } extern "C" void EXPORT(SwitchScroll) (int scrolllock) { unsigned char leds; initialize_module (); int r = ioctl (fd, KDGETLED, &leds); if (scrolllock) leds = leds | LED_SCR; else leds = leds & (~ LED_SCR); r = ioctl (fd, KDSETLED, leds); } extern "C" void EXPORT(SwitchNum) (int numlock) { unsigned char leds; initialize_module (); int r = ioctl (fd, KDGETLED, &leds); if (numlock) leds = leds | LED_NUM; else leds = leds & (~ LED_NUM); r = ioctl (fd, KDSETLED, leds); } extern "C" void EXPORT(SwitchCaps) (int capslock) { unsigned char leds; initialize_module (); int r = ioctl (fd, KDGETLED, &leds); if (capslock) leds = leds | LED_CAP; else leds = leds & (~ LED_CAP); r = ioctl (fd, KDSETLED, leds); } extern "C" void EXPORT(SwitchLeds) (int numlock, int capslock, int scrolllock) { EXPORT(SwitchScroll) (scrolllock); EXPORT(SwitchNum) (numlock); EXPORT(SwitchCaps) (capslock); } extern "C" void M2EXPORT(init) (int, char **, char **) { } #else extern "C" void EXPORT(SwitchLeds) (int numlock, int capslock, int scrolllock) { } extern "C" void EXPORT(SwitchScroll) (int scrolllock) { } extern "C" void EXPORT(SwitchNum) (int numlock) { } extern "C" void EXPORT(SwitchCaps) (int capslock) { } extern "C" void M2EXPORT(init) (int, char **, char **) { } #endif /* GNU Modula-2 linking hooks. */ extern "C" void M2EXPORT(fini) (int, char **, char **) { } extern "C" void M2EXPORT(dep) (void) { } extern "C" void __attribute__((__constructor__)) M2EXPORT(ctor) (void) { m2pim_M2RTS_RegisterModule ("KeyBoardLEDs", M2LIBNAME, M2EXPORT(init), M2EXPORT(fini), M2EXPORT(dep)); }
